Questions to Ask When Buying a Diamond Engagement Ring

Buying an engagement ring should be exciting, not intimidating. These are the questions we walk every client through before a single sketch is drawn.
What is your budget?
Setting a comfortable number first lets us shape everything else — stone size, metal, and setting complexity — around it, with no salesperson pitch.
What style does she want?
Solitaire, halo, hidden halo, vintage-inspired, three stone. Photos of rings she has admired are the single most useful thing you can bring to a consultation.
What is her ring size?
If keeping the surprise, borrow a ring she already wears and we can size from it.
When do you plan to propose?
A fully custom piece moves through sketch, CAD, wax, casting and stone setting. Give us your date and we will build the timeline backwards from it.
What are the 4 C's of diamonds?
Cut, color, clarity and carat weight. Together they determine both the beauty and the market value of any diamond, lab grown or mined.
What is a diamond grading certificate?
An independent laboratory report documenting those 4 C's. It is your objective record of exactly what you purchased.
What are the benefits of creating a custom ring?
You control every specification without compromising quality or cost, and the finished piece carries details that only the two of you understand. And yes — we can create a matching custom wedding band at the same time.
